B.o.B is no stranger to sharing his takes and beliefs about science and astronomy on Twitter, and now the recent eclipse is sparking him to share more of his theories. While fans continued to remark on the solar eclipse that arrived Monday afternoon (Aug. 21), the Ether rapper reveals his belief that the moon generates its own light.

It all started when one fan tweeted at the Atlanta native that the only reason we are able to see the moon is because the sun reflects light onto it, which led to B.o.B stating that the moon naturally generates its own light. While more fans continued to contest his statements with scientific facts, the entertainer accused them of simply getting their information from textbooks, which he believes are spreading false theories.

According to Live Science and many other scientific sources, the moon does not emit its own light, but simply reflects light from the sun. "The moon shines because its surface reflects light from the sun," writes the site. "And despite the fact that it sometimes seems to shine very brightly, the moon reflects only between 3 and 12 percent of the sunlight that hits it."

This is far from the first time B.o.B has caused controversy with his scientific theories and beliefs on social media. If you recall, XXL spoke with renowned astrophysicist Neil deGrasse Tyson last year, who responded to B.o.B's infamous flat earth theory that had Twitter in a frenzy. He even condemned the rapper for spreading the theory in the first place, and also remarked that the "real issue" had to do with the education system.
